Bodega Santa Cruz is one of the most famous tapas bars in the Santa Cruz neighborhood near the Cathedral. It’s popular not just for its food but also for its location and terrace, from which you can view the Giralda bell tower. Another bonus is that the food is very well-priced for the area. Bodega Santa Cruz has a delicious Spanish omelet, as well as tortillitas de bacalao (cod fritters) and pringá (stewed meat).
